Droughts are characterized by a number
of features such as their severity, duration and level of magnitude. In
Tunisia, Africa, climatological analyses that help in prediction of droughts
have not been carried out in a long period of time despite disastrous
socio-economic effects exerted by them.
Multivariate frequency analysis
regarding drought features significantly contribute in assessing the
climatological changes of the region and can thus be considered as an effective
and rational model for the prediction of concurrently occurring droughts in
Tunisia.
